I write this poem as a "note to self";
a reminder--I guess--that I am not an elf.
My days are short and filled with worry;
binding me to do things in a hurry.
In work and school, children and wife;
I sometimes forget there is more to life.
The sun, the trees, the moon, and the sky;
they are always there, they always say "hi".
So, I write this now--this "note to self";
to remind me(again), I am not an elf.
Though time is fleeting, I shall not worry;
I will not be bound by a lifesyle of hurry.
My work and school, my children and wife;
I hope through me, they will see this life.
Our sun, our trees, our moon, and our sky;
are looking for us to return their "hi".
